How much can you earn on Airbnb in Matsapha, Manzini Region? Based on AirROI's 2025 dataset (May 2024 – April 2025), the short answer is $4,611 per year — at a $65 nightly rate, 19.9% occupancy, and a N/A RevPAR.

With just 19 active listings, Matsapha is a micro-market where selective demand that rewards strong listing quality and pricing strategy. Supply expanded 137.5% as revenue climbed even while nightly rates softened — occupancy gains are outrunning rate pressure. For hosts entering now, strengthening demand means there is still room to build a profitable listing.

Regulation is low with minimal registration requirements, pointing to an operator-friendly environment. In a market this size, differentiated listings with strong reviews can capture outsized returns relative to the competition.

How Much Do Airbnb Hosts Earn Monthly in Matsapha?

Understanding the monthly revenue variations for Airbnb listings in Matsapha is key to maximizing your short term rental income potential. Seasonality significantly impacts earnings. Our analysis, based on data from the past 12 months, shows that the peak revenue month for STRs in Matsapha is typically October, while December often presents the lowest earnings, highlighting opportunities for strategic pricing adjustments during shoulder and low seasons. Explore the typical Airbnb income in Matsapha across different performance tiers:

  •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ve $6,805+ monthly, often utilizing dynamic pricing and superior guest experiences.
  • Strong performing properties (Top 25%) earn $1,348 or more, indicating effective management and desirable locations/amenities.
  • Typical properties (Median) generate around $623 per month, representing the average market performance.
  •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) see earnings around $284, often with potential for optimization.

When Is the Peak Season for Airbnb in Matsapha?

Matsapha's peak Airbnb season falls in October, November, September, while the softest stretch is January, April, December. Overall, the market sh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y, which should guide pricing, minimum stays, and cash-flow planning.

Peak Season (October, November, September)
  • Revenue averages $3,659 per month
  • Occupancy rates average 21.0%
  • Daily rates average $90
Shoulder Season
  • Revenue averages $1,786 per month
  • Occupancy maintains around 26.3%
  • Daily rates hold near $87
Low Season (January, April, December)
  • Revenue drops to average $640 per month
  • Occupancy decreases to average 25.4%
  • Daily rates adjust to average $81

Seasonality Insights for Matsapha

  • Airbnb seasonality in Matsapha is pronounced. Revenue swings sharply between peak and low months, which means pricing strategy, minimum-stay settings, and cash reserves all need to account for extended slower periods.
  • During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Matsapha's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ues climbing to $4,797, occupancy reaching 49.5%, and ADRs peaking at $91.
  • Conversely, the slowest single month marks the market's lowest point — revenue may dip to $591, occupancy could drop to 8.7%, and ADRs may adjust to $80.
  • Lower occupancy paired with meaningful seasonality means hosts in Matsapha need to maximize every peak-season booking and seriously consider whether off-season pricing adjustments or minimum-stay changes can capture incremental revenue.

What Are the Best Neighborhoods for Airbnb in Matsapha?

With a compact short-term rental market, Matsapha gives early-mover hosts an advantage in the right neighborhoods. The areas listed below are where guest demand and local attractions converge — a useful lens for investors evaluating whether to enter this market and where to position their listing.

Best neighborhoods for Airbnb in Matsapha
Neighborhood / AreaWhy Host Here? (Target Guests & Appeal)Key Attractions & Landmarks
Matsapha Industrial Area
Strategic location for business travelers and workers with companies in the industrial zone. Convenient access to major factories and employment centers.
Matsapha International Airport, Swaziland National Fair, Kingdom of Eswatini Exhibition Centre
Mbabane
Capital city offering both business and leisure opportunities. Close proximity to cultural sites and natural attractions, making it ideal for tourists.
Royal Swazi Spa, Mbabane Market, Swaziland National Museum, Lugogo Sun, Mlilwane Wildlife Sanctuary
Manzini City Centre
The largest city in Eswatini with bustling markets and urban life. Attracts both tourists and locals looking for shopping and dining.
Manzini Market, Bulembu Town, The Swazi Plaza, Hlane Royal National Park
Ngwenya Glass
Unique tourist attraction where visitors can see glass being made. Suitable for those interested in crafts and artisanal experiences.
Ngwenya Glass Factory, Hlane Royal National Park, Phophonyane Falls
Emalotja
Beautiful natural surroundings with opportunities for hiking and exploring the countryside. Ideal for nature lovers and those looking for tranquility.
Malolotja Nature Reserve, Ziplining, Nature trails, Bird watching
Shewula Mountain Camp
An eco-friendly lodge that offers a view of the lowveld. Appeals to eco-tourists and those seeking adventure in nature.
Shewula Nature Reserve, Cultural experiences with local communities
Thesele Hlane
Close to Hlane Royal National Park, attractive for wildlife enthusiasts and visitors looking for a safari experience.
Hlane Royal National Park, Wildlife tours, Bird watching, Cultural experiences
Lobamba
Cultural and historical heart of Eswatini, home to the King’s Palace and important cultural sites. A great destination for cultural tourism.
Lobamba Royal Village, King Sobhuza II Memorial Park, Ngwenya Glass, Traditional dances and events

With 8 distinct neighborhoods showing meaningful short-term rental activity, Matsapha offers diversification within a single market. Investors can tailor their strategy — from high-turnover tourist zones to quieter residential areas that attract longer stays and remote workers.

Guest Profile Summary for Matsapha

  • The typical guest profile for Airbnb in Matsapha consists of predominantly international visitors (93%), with top international origins including Eswatini, typically belonging to the Post-2000s (Gen Z/Alpha) group (50%), primarily speaking English or Zulu.
  • Domestic travelers account for 7.1% of guests.
  • Key international markets include South Africa (59.5%) and Eswatini (7.1%).
  • Top languages spoken are English (61.3%) followed by Zulu (16.1%).
  • A significant demographic segment is the Post-2000s (Gen Z/Alpha) group, representing 50% of guests.
